The cryogenic insulation market is currently characterized by a dynamic competitive landscape, driven by increasing demand for efficient thermal management solutions across various industries, including aerospace, energy, and healthcare. Key players such as Cryo-Temp (US), Linde (US), and Air Products and Chemicals (US) are strategically positioning themselves through innovation and partnerships. For instance, Cryo-Temp (US) has focused on enhancing its product offerings by investing in R&D to develop advanced insulation materials that cater to the specific needs of the cryogenic sector. This emphasis on innovation not only strengthens their market position but also contributes to the overall competitive environment by pushing other players to enhance their technological capabilities.
In terms of business tactics, companies are increasingly localizing manufacturing to reduce lead times and optimize supply chains. The market appears moderately fragmented, with several players vying for market share. However, the collective influence of major companies like BASF (US) and Owens Corning (US) is notable, as they leverage their extensive distribution networks and established reputations to maintain competitive advantages. This competitive structure fosters an environment where collaboration and strategic partnerships are essential for growth and sustainability.
In November 2025, Linde (US) announced a strategic partnership with a leading aerospace manufacturer to develop customized cryogenic insulation solutions aimed at enhancing the efficiency of their spacecraft. This collaboration is significant as it not only showcases Linde's commitment to innovation but also positions them as a key player in the aerospace sector, potentially leading to increased market share and revenue growth.
Similarly, in October 2025, Air Products and Chemicals (US) launched a new line of eco-friendly cryogenic insulation materials designed to meet the growing demand for sustainable solutions. This initiative reflects a broader trend within the industry towards sustainability, indicating that Air Products is not only responding to market demands but also setting a precedent for environmental responsibility in the sector.
Moreover, in September 2025, BASF (US) expanded its production capabilities by investing in a new facility dedicated to the manufacturing of high-performance cryogenic insulation products. This expansion is likely to enhance their operational efficiency and meet the increasing demand for advanced insulation solutions, thereby solidifying their competitive position in the market.
As of December 2025, current trends in the cryogenic insulation market are increasingly defined by digitalization, sustainability, and the integration of AI technologies. Strategic alliances are becoming more prevalent, as companies recognize the need to collaborate to enhance their technological capabilities and market reach. The competitive landscape is shifting from a focus on price-based competition to one that emphasizes innovation, technology, and supply chain reliability. This evolution suggests that companies that prioritize these aspects will likely emerge as leaders in the market, shaping the future of cryogenic insulation.
